Photovoltaic Power Support, Green Manufacturing Starts on the Roof
In October 2023, the "14th Five-Year" Development Plan for Renewable Energy was being implemented at an accelerated pace. Zylox-Tonbridge responded to the green energy development initiative and launched a green and clean energy introduction and renovation program for our core industrial park. As our products enter the mass production stage, low-cost and sustainable clean energy has become our preferred choice.
On the occasion of the 55th World Earth Day in April 2024, the rooftop photovoltaic (PV) project at the Zylox-Tonbridge Industrial Park was officially put into operation, marking a milestone in our journey towards green manufacturing. Our PV project makes full use of the roofs of the park's buildings, covering an area of 2,700 square meters, and is expected to generate 650,000 KWh of electricity annually. The use of clean electricity is estimated to reduce carbon dioxide emissions by 642.6 tons per year, which is equivalent to "planting" 35,700 trees over the park in terms of forest carbon sequestration. In addition, the rooftop PV system is both heat insulating and waterproof, which further enhances the park's energy efficiency.
